Press release from Olive Crest: Oct. 6, 2021 Riverside and Palm Desert, California . . . Olive Crest, the trusted leader in the prevention and treatment of child abuse for over 45 years, has announced the launch of a significant Fundraising Campaign, "Child Abuse Stops Here" for both the Desert Communities and Riverside County. Did you know . . . There is a report of child abuse made every 10 seconds Did you know . . . Five Children die every day from child abuse Did you know . . . There are over 400,000 children in the child welfare system at any given time "The goal of this Campaign is to not only raise awareness but to raise the goal of $80,000, which will pay for 7,000 days of safety and care for these at-risk children and families we serve within these two communities," stated Walter Mueller, Director of Development for Riverside and the Coachella Valley. "This Campaign invites all Olive Crest supporters, friends, and families to utilize their sphere of influence within their own peer network, in order to mobilize these two communities and raise awareness and support of Olive Crest's critical and life-saving programs and services. We provide a Peer-to-Peer Fundraising Tool Kit to help anyone who wants to help out get started. Our organization developed this program because the child welfare system was never intended to replace the family, therefore, Olive Crest believes in building strong families to ensure children are safe." The way the Campaign works is that the organization is asking the community to come up with the names of 40 Friends in 4 Minutes, such as 4 relatives and/or family members, 4 friends, 4 coworkers, 4 neighbors, 4 community group contacts, such as churches, synagogues, social clubs, and civic engagements, 4 people you do business with, such as your banker grocer, hair stylist, barber, and auto mechanic. Campaign Sponsorships, offering supporters many benefits, start as low as $500 and go all the way up to $10,000. Over the past several weeks, Olive Crest is reporting that individuals, as well as corporations have stepped up to the plate to donate and support Olive Crest. Sponsors thus far include Burrtec Waste Management, California Baptist University, and Pacific HydroTech.
